"Best of the Best" Provides New Views, Commentary of Shuttle Launches
2010-12-16 | 45 minutes
Plot Summary
This video from the Glenn Research Center highlights in stunning, behind-the-scenes imagery the launches of three space shuttle missions: STS-114, STS-117, and STS-124. NASA engineers provide commentary as footage from the ground and from the orbiters themselves document in detail the first phase of a mission.
